Frequently Asked Questions

What types of castles can I explore in the Bad Gottleuba-Berggießhübel region?

The region offers a diverse range of historical structures, from ancient fortifications and dramatic rock castles to majestic residential palaces and picturesque ruins. You'll find examples like the impregnable Königstein Fortress, the unique Neurathen rock castle, and the romantic Schloss Kuckuckstein.

Which castles are particularly rich in history?

Many castles in the area boast a long and fascinating past. Schloss Kuckuckstein, for instance, has a history spanning over 1000 years, originally serving as a border fortress. Königstein Fortress also has over 750 years of history, having served as a monastery, state prison, and war hospital.

Are there family-friendly castles to visit in the area?

Yes, several castles are great for families. Neurathen rock castle and Königstein Fortress are both tagged as family-friendly. The Baroque Garden at Weesenstein Castle also offers a pleasant experience for all ages.

Do any castles offer impressive viewpoints?

Absolutely! Königstein Fortress is renowned for its magnificent views over Saxon Switzerland. Neurathen rock castle and the Baroque Garden at Weesenstein Castle also provide beautiful vistas of the surrounding landscape.

What makes Schloss Kuckuckstein a unique castle to visit?

Schloss Kuckuckstein in Liebstadt is a romantic castle with a rich history, perched dramatically on a gneiss rock. It's known for its rare early neo-Gothic and Romantic architecture, the impressive Rittersaal (Knight's Hall), and even a room where Napoleon Bonaparte is said to have stayed. The castle also has a connection to Freemasonry and houses a local history museum.

Are there any castle ruins to explore near Bad Gottleuba-Berggießhübel?

Yes, you can explore the Schomberg Tower Ruin (Schandau Castle Hill), which offers insights into a former castle warden's post. Neurathen rock castle also provides a glimpse into how people utilized natural terrain for fortifications long ago.

Are there any castles that are wheelchair accessible?

Königstein Fortress is noted as being wheelchair accessible, making it a great option for visitors with mobility needs to experience a significant historical site.

Can I find museums or guided tours at these castles?

Yes, Schloss Kuckuckstein houses a local history museum and offers guided tours, allowing visitors to delve deeper into its intriguing past. Many of the larger historical sites, such as Königstein Fortress, also provide extensive information and exhibits about their history and significance.
